Preconventional Morality
Kohlberg’s first level of moral reasoning in which the concrete interests of the individual are considered in terms of rewards and punishments.
Conventional Morality
Kohlberg’s second level of moral reasoning in which people approach moral problems as members of society.
Moral Development
The changes in people’s sense of justice and of what is right and wrong, and in their behavior related to moral issues.
